We were happy when Leticia’s in Las Vegas opened their doors a few years ago in Northwest Las Vegas. While we love to go their for dinner {and sometimes a weekend brunch}, we really enjoy their happy hour prices for the nights that Bob is able to get there before 6 PM. Why? Because their happy runs from 4 PM – 6 PM on Monday – Thursday. Enough about us… here is why you might enjoy their happy hour:

  • 50% off house margaritas, domestic beer, and well drinks
  • $2.50 for the happy hour menu for food {LOVE IT!}
  • $3.50 for 16 ounce draft beer
